Mindmapper features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    MindMapper offers an int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face, which makes it accessible for users of all levels, allowing them to quickly create and organize mind maps without a steep learning curve.
  • Integration Capabilities
    It integrates well with other tools and platforms, enabling seamless data and workflow management across different applications which boosts productivity.
  • Versatile Features
    MindMapper provides a rich set of features including brainstorming, scheduling, and resource management tools, making it a versatile choice for various tasks beyond simple mind mapping.
  • Cross-Platform Availability
    The software is available on multiple platforms, including Windows and mobile devices, offering flexibility for users to work from various devices.
  • Customizable Templates
    A wide array of templates are available, allowing users to select designs that best fit their project needs, which can save time and enhance creativity.

Possible disadvantages of Mindmapper

  • Cost
    MindMapper can be considered expensive compared to some other mind mapping tools, particularly for individual users or small teams on a tight budget.
  • Limited Mac Support
    Currently, there is no native version for Mac users, which might limit its adoption among teams or individuals who rely on Apple devices.
  • Complexity for Basic Users
    While feature-rich, it might appear overwhelming to users who only need basic mind mapping functionalities or prefer minimalistic design.
  • Occasional Performance Issues
    Some users have reported occasional performance issues, particularly when handling very large or complex mind maps, which can disrupt workflow efficiency.
  • Learning Curve for Advanced Features
    Although the basic features are easy to understand, mastering the more advanced aspects of MindMapper can require a significant time investment.

Socket for Python features and specs

  • Security Focus
    Socket provides a primary emphasis on security, offering tools and features that help developers secure their Python applications and dependencies against various vulnerabilities.
  • Dependency Analysis
    The platform offers thorough analysis of dependencies, allowing developers to understand the security posture of third-party packages in their projects and manage them accordingly.
  • Ease of Integration
    Socket is designed to integrate seamlessly into existing Python development workflows, minimizing disruptions while enhancing security.
  • Real-time Monitoring
    Socket allows for real-time monitoring of package security, giving developers immediate alerts about newly discovered vulnerabilities or issues in their dependencies.

Possible disadvantages of Socket for Python

  • Learning Curve
    Developers new to security-focused tools might face a learning curve in understanding how to fully leverage Socket's features and capabilities.
  • Platform Limitations
    As with any tool, Socket may have limitations in compatibility with certain Python environments or frameworks, which could pose challenges for some projects.
  • Dependency on Tool
    Relying heavily on Socket for security may lead to a dependency on the platform, which could be a concern if there are outages or changes in support.
  • Possible Performance Overheads
    The security checks and real-time monitoring features, while beneficial, might introduce some performance overheads in the development process.
